WebCaptain Tiago (Don Santiago de los Santos) Capitan Tiago is a rarity in that he is a wealthy Filipino who is native-born. He keeps close ties with high-ranking members of the Catholic Church, despite actually having no respect for religion, and shamelessly joins in others' racist insults against his own people. José Rizal was born in 1861 and executed in 1896. The author of Noli me tangere, he remains a leading figure in the history of the Philippines.
